Seite 1 von 1

error: org.hsqldb.lib.FileSystemRuntimeExeption: java.io.IOExecption

Verfasst: Mo, 05.11.2018 10:02
von Stephan
Hallo,

eine Datenbank (interne hsqldb) ist in LO angemeldet, beim Versuch ein Makro (aus einer Extension) zu starten, resultiert folgende Fehlermeldung:

Fehler1.gif
Fehler1.gif (40.35 KiB) 5015 mal betrachtet


Wenn man testweise die gleiche Datenbank-Datei (odb) direkt aus dem Dateisystem heraus öffnet (im Kontextmenü des Dateimanagers per "Öffnen"), öffnet die Datenbank (d.h. die enthaltenen Ordner etc. sind in der GUI sichtbar), aber ein Autostartmakro (gespeichert in der odb) erzeugt folgende Fehlermeldung:

Fehler2.gif
Fehler2.gif (41.54 KiB) 5015 mal betrachtet

Die Fehler treten (jeweils beide) auf 2 Systemen auf:

Ubuntu 16.04, LibreOffice 5.1.6, JRE 1.8.0-181
Ubuntu 18.04 LibreOffice 6.0.3, JRE 10.0.2

das JRE ist jeweils unter Extras-Optionen aktiviert.


Was kann die Ursache sein?

Beide Makros funktionierten seit Langem fehlerfrei und angeblich treten die Fehler jetzt gleichzeitig auf beiden Systemen auf. (Ich würde also mutmaßen das ein Ubuntu-Update das verursacht hat, aber wie? Wohlgemerkt, einmal 16.04 und einmal 18.04.)

Die Datenbankdatei (odb) konnte ich direkt testen, diese ist in Ordnung und funktioniert bei mir (diverse LO/OO Versionen unter Win 7).
Leider habe ich derzeitig keinen Zugriff auf die beiden o.g. Ubuntu-Systeme wo die Fehler auftreten und kann nur das sagen, was ich geschrieben habe. Wenn jemand weitere Infos braucht müsste, werde ich diese versuchen zu beschaffen.



Gruß
Stephan

Re: error: org.hsqldb.lib.FileSystemRuntimeExeption: java.io.IOExecption

Verfasst: Mo, 05.11.2018 16:42
von F3K Total
Hi,
ich konnte unter Linux Mint auch keine HSQL-DB mit LO öffnen, bis ich, mit mulmigem Gefühl, einen Bootparameter eingeführt habe:

Code: Alles auswählen

stack_guard_gap=1
siehe auch https://ask.libreoffice.org/en/question ... bit-linux/
Denke, dass es damit zu tun hat.

Gruß R

Re: error: org.hsqldb.lib.FileSystemRuntimeExeption: java.io.IOExecption

Verfasst: Di, 06.11.2018 08:46
von Stephan
es geht in meinem Fall um 64 Bit.


Gruß
Stephan

Re: error: org.hsqldb.lib.FileSystemRuntimeExeption: java.io.IOExecption

Verfasst: Mi, 07.11.2018 16:36
von RobertG
Hallo Stephan,

beides tritt bei Ubuntu auf. Da waren vor kurzem verschiedene Fehlermeldungen, allerdings alle mit einem Update von LibreOffice unter Ubuntu. Davon war dann der Reportbuilder betroffen. Das ist in diesem Thread nachzulesen: https://www.libreoffice-forum.de/viewto ... 10&t=19739. Der Server dort hat aber im Moment ein Problem.

In der internationalen User-Liste meinte jemand, dass bei Im die Aktivierung einer Java-Version nach dem Update gereicht hätte. Andere schwören darauf, dass eine Installation von LO direkt aus den Paketquellen von LO - nicht Ubuntu - wieder zu einer lauffähigen Version führte.

Gruß

Robert

Re: error: org.hsqldb.lib.FileSystemRuntimeExeption: java.io.IOExecption

Verfasst: Sa, 10.11.2018 10:26
von Stephan
kurzer Hinweis:
beide Fehler erwiesen sich auf den Original-Rechnern nachträglich nicht mehr als reproduzierbar. Ich weiß nicht warum (es sind nicht meine Rechner).


Gruß
Stephan